滨城区亿耀图文设计中心

LOGO设计/平面设计/网页设计/字体设计/签名设计

条件匹配设计模式包括什么

条件匹配设计模式是一种行为型设计模式,用于根据特定条件选择不同的算法或行为。它将条件和相应的行为进行解耦,使得系统能够更加灵活地处理不同的情况。

条件匹配设计模式包括以下几种:

  1. 策略模式(Strategy Pattern):策略模式定义了一系列算法,将每个算法封装起来,并使它们可以互相替换。这样客户端就可以根据具体的条件选择合适的算法来执行。

  2. 状态模式(State Pattern):状态模式允许一个对象在内部状态改变时改变它的行为。当对象的状态发生变化时,它的行为也会随之改变。这种设计模式将状态和行为分开,使得系统更易维护和扩展。

爬虫服务用什么设计模式

在爬虫服务中,常常使用以下设计模式:

本文文章目录

什么叫高定设计模式

高定设计模式是指根据客户的需求和要求,定制化设计和制作服装、鞋帽、配饰等产品的模式。这种设计模式通常在时尚和奢侈品领域较为常见,因为它能够提供个性化、独特化的产品,满足消费者对于个性化、品质优良的需求。

本文文章目录

在高定设计模式下,设计师和品牌会与客户进行深入沟通,了解客户的身材、喜好、风格、场合等方面的需求,然后根据客户的要求进行设计和制作。这种模式下的产品通常都是手工制作、精心制作,因此价格相对较高。

pizza制作是什么设计模式

pizza 制作可以使用多种设计模式,常见的包括工厂模式、建造者模式和装饰者模式。

本文文章目录

工厂模式用于创建不同类型的 pizza。通过一个 pizza 工厂来统一生产不同口味的 pizza,客户只需指定要生产的 pizza 类型,而不必关心具体的 pizza 制作细节。这样可以将具体制作过程与客户端解耦,提高代码的复用性和可维护性。

建造者模式用于创建复杂的 pizza 对象。将 pizza 制作过程分解为多个步骤,通过建造者逐步构建 pizza 对象,客户只需关心最终得到的 pizza 对象,而不必关心具体的制作过程。这种方式可以降低代码耦合度,提高灵活性,使得客户端可以根据需要自由组合不同的 pizza 制作步骤。

ssm框架应用什么设计模式

SSM框架(Spring + SpringMVC + MyBatis)是一种常用的Java Web开发框架,它集成了Spring、SpringMVC和MyBatis三大框架,提供了一套完整的开发体系。

本文文章目录

ssm框架应用什么设计模式

SSM框架(Spring + SpringMVC + MyBatis)是一种常用的Java Web开发框架,它集成了Spring、SpringMVC和MyBatis三大框架,提供了一套完整的开发体系。

本文文章目录

条件节点用什么设计模式

条件节点可以使用责任链模式来设计。

本文文章目录

责任链模式是一种行为设计模式,它允许多个对象都有机会处理请求,从而避免请求的发送者和接收者之间的耦合关系。在责任链模式中,每个接收者都包含对另一个接收者的引用,并且在收到请求后可以选择对请求进行处理、转发或者停止传递。

在条件节点中,可以使用责任链模式来实现不同条件的处理逻辑。每个条件节点都可以对特定条件进行处理,然后根据处理结果决定是否继续传递请求给下一个节点。当一个条件节点能够处理请求时,可以选择停止传递请求,从而实现条件的判断逻辑。

uml图有什么设计模式

UML图中常用的设计模式包括:

本文文章目录

headfirst设计模式 服装设计大学

headfirst设计模式:

《Head First设计模式》是一本由Eric Freeman和Elisabeth Robson合著的经典计算机书籍,旨在帮助读者理解和应用软件设计模式。该书使用富有趣味和互动性的方式,结合图形和示例代码,以简单易懂的方式介绍了常见的设计模式。

该书总共介绍了23种经典的设计模式,这些模式分为三个大类:创建型模式(Creational Patterns)、结构型模式(Structural Patterns)和行为型模式(Behavioral Patterns)。

headfirst设计模式 设计黑板报

headfirst设计模式:

《Head First设计模式》是一本由Eric Freeman和Elisabeth Robson合著的经典计算机书籍,旨在帮助读者理解和应用软件设计模式。该书使用富有趣味和互动性的方式,结合图形和示例代码,以简单易懂的方式介绍了常见的设计模式。

该书总共介绍了23种经典的设计模式,这些模式分为三个大类:创建型模式(Creational Patterns)、结构型模式(Structural Patterns)和行为型模式(Behavioral Patterns)。

<< 1 2 3 4 > >>

Powered By 滨城区亿耀图文设计中心 鲁ICP备2023008258号

Copyright Your WebSite.Some Rights Reserved.